Experian strengthens global email marketing capabilities with acquisition of United MailSolutions GmbH in Germany

Experian®, the global information services company, has today acquired United MailSolutions GmbH (‘UMS’), a leading email marketing company in Germany, from its parent company, United MailSolutions AG.  UMS will operate as Experian CheetahMail, the company’s email marketing and customer intelligence provider.

Based in Düsseldorf and founded in 1999, UMS is a German permission-based email marketing company, offering services for digital direct marketing and email deployment, with additional operations in the UK and in Spain.  It has over 150 clients across Europe in sectors including, publishing, travel, retail and finance and counts Lidl, Simyo and Volvo

The acquisition of UMS is a further step in Experian’s strategy to expand its fast-growing digital marketing activities globally and further strengthens its presence in Germany, which is Europe’s largest and fastest growing country for email marketing spend ¹.

The acquisition further reinforces Experian CheetahMail as the world’s and Europe’s largest permission-based email marketing provider, with principal operations in the key markets of the US, the UK, France, Germany, Spain, the Netherlands, as well as Asia Pacific, Australia and New Zealand. Experian CheetahMail has a distribution capability in over 25 languages across 50 countries and offers the largest client service team of any email provider in Europe.

As Experian CheetahMail, UMS will form part of Experian’s Marketing Services division, whose capabilities include consumer and competitor insight, data management and enrichment, strategy and consulting, modelling and analytics, as well as email marketing to enhance targeted marketing and customer engagement.

About Experian
Experian is the leading global information services company, providing data and analytical tools to clients in more than 65 countries. The company helps businesses to manage credit risk, prevent fraud, target marketing offers and automate decision making. Experian also helps individuals to check their credit report and credit score, and protect against identity theft.

Experian plc is listed on the London Stock Exchange (EXPN) and is a constituent of the FTSE 100 index. Total revenue for the year ended 31 March 2009 was $3.9 billion. Experian employs approximately 15,000 people in 40 countries and has its corporate headquarters in Dublin, Ireland, with operational headquarters in Nottingham, UK; Costa Mesa, California; and São Paulo, Brazil.

About United MailSolutions
In 2006 United MailSolutions was created as a spin off from the well-known online marketing company Falk eSolutions, a business that had been making its mark in the email marketing sector since 2000. As a result, United MailSolutions was able to tap into existing structures and systems in terms of human resources, extensive know-how and an established technical infrastructure.

United MailSolutions’ aim is to provide its customers with the best possible solution for digital marketing campaigns. United MailSolutions is more than a full service provider with a multi channel deployment capability via email, SMS and fax: as a specialist technical service provider, it also places particular value on creating individual solutions for each and every customer and also on a high degree of deliverability, system transparency and system security. In 2008 United MailSolutions transmitted more than 4 billion emails for its customers.

More than 150 international customers, including MTV, playmobil, Scout24, simyo, ad pepper, Victoria Versicherungen, zanox, Volvo, TNT, use United MailSolutions’ services. The company has operations in Dusseldorf, London, and Madrid.
